Okay, this should work, but I'm not convinced that it gives much: number
of cases covered by the optimization not going to be high.

It can also lead to performance regression: for small mremap() if only one
side of the range got aligned and there's no PMD_SIZE range to move,
kernel will still iterate over PTEs, but it would need to handle more
pte_none()s than without the patch.
